The Ely Timberjay was published weekly between April 1996 and December 2020, when it merged with the Cook-Orr Timberjay and the Tower-Soudan Timberjay to form the Timberjay.

The Cook-Orr Timberjay was published weekly in Cook, Minnesota between January 2005 and December 2020, when it merged with the Ely Timberjay and the Tower-Soudan Timberjay to form the Timberjay.

The Tower-Soudan Timberjay was published weekly between July 2005 and December 2020, when it merged with merged with Ely Timberjay and Cook-Orr Timberjay to form the Timberjay.

The Timberjay began publishing weekly in Tower, Minnesota in January 2021 and is still in publication.
The Minnesota Digital Newspaper Hub is a searchable website from the Minnesota Historical Society that makes millions of pages of Minnesota newspapers available online.
The Hub contains geographically and culturally diverse newspapers published between 1849 and today. Due to potential copyright restrictions most issues published after 1977 can only be accessed from the Gale Family Library at the Minnesota History Center.
The Minnesota Digital Newspaper Hub incorporates Minneapolis Tribune titles previously found on a stand-alone website, foreign-language titles, and much more, with new titles and date ranges continuously being added.
The Minnesota Historical Society's newspaper digitization program is made possible through support from the National Endowment for the Humanities and the National Digital Newspaper Program (NDNP), the Legacy Amendment's Arts and Cultural Heritage Fund through the vote of Minnesotans on Nov. 4, 2008, SELCO (Southeastern Libraries Cooperating) through a grant from the Minnesota Arts and Cultural Heritage Fund for Libraries, and many other organizations and individual donors.
